This was the Sunday morning message delivered at the Princess Chapel Church in Ashland, KY by the Pastor, Brother Douglas Salyer. This sermon was titled 'Ye are not All Clean.'
The main text for this message was taken from the Gospel of John 17:1-13. This message centers around the important lessons that Jesus taught be the washing of the Disciples feet.
This action had nothing to do with the LORD's Supper, as some want to tack it on the end of the Communion Service because of the misuse of Scripture out of context. But Jesus is not teaching the action here, but the attitude.
There were five major things that the LORD of Glory taught us in these 17 verses.
1. Serveanthood, Verses 2-17. 2. Salvation / Sanctification, Verses 8-11. 3. State of Judas, Verses 10-11. 4. Sender & the Sent, Verses 13-16. 5. Joy In Service, Verse 17 'The Application'
